Hutton Road culvert boring complete; superintendent says results are pending
Superintendent of Highways Schultz reported to the board that boring work on the Hutton Road culvert is complete and that the town is waiting for the test results needed to determine the full scope of repairs. "Boring has been completed; waiting on results. This will be a large project," Schultz said at the March 7 workshop.

Town Clerk Melissa M. Haacke said she has reached out to Assemblyman Hawley to inquire about grant funding to help cover remediation costs. The board discussed that the culvert replacement will require planning and potential outside funding before work can proceed.
